Output 27d527f3cfedbaf239f909568b19342cc2f1ac58ab294ece607eb7d190e5f9d2:5

value
280987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5581b410ba34633a408cf023773289af9b66b2c6 OP_EQUAL
address
39V8joFMpy8fWWMTEoYWcjRJGYyGixhnNa
transaction
27d527f3cfedbaf239f909568b19342cc2f1ac58ab294ece607eb7d190e5f9d2
confirmations
333826
spent
true